BATON ROUGE, La.
-- The University of Arkansas at Pine Bluff women's basketball team fell at Southern 85-61 Saturday.
Aiya El Hassan collected a double-double with 15 points and 10 rebounds to lead the Lady Lions, who had three players score in double figures.
Katherine Darden added 14 points and seven rebounds off the bench and
Tyler Pyburn chipped in as well with 13 points and two steals.
UAPB outrebounded Southern 39-31, and had 13 points off of 15 offensive rebounds.
After a slow start, UAPB cut the Lady Jaguars lead to 21-12 before going on a 6-0 Lion run, highlighted by a bucket from Darden, to narrow its deficit to 21-18. However, Southern responded and expanded its lead to 38-25 at halftime, and pulled away in the second half.
